Cat flaps for the door made of composite are a popular choice among homeowners. They offer a secure entry for your pet. It also reduces the likelihood that unwanted critters will enter your home.
However, adding a cat flap to your composite door requires knowledge and knowledge of the door's structure. Any structural changes can compromise the integrity of the door and affect its thermal performance.
The addition of a cat flap a composite door
A cat flap lets your pet leave and enter the house without letting in other animals or cats. It also helps reduce heating costs by preventing draughts. But, you should be cautious when adding one to a composite door since it's not as simple as putting one in a traditional wooden or uPVC door. They are designed to be more durable and weatherproof than conventional doors. Making DIY alterations could cause damage and void the warranty.
To prevent structural damage or damage to the door's composite structure It is crucial to use precision tools and have a professional install the cat flap. Professional installers use routers and hole saws that are specifically designed to make the precise opening required to accommodate the cat flap without compromising the structure or strength of the door. They also consider other factors such as door thickness, structure and reinforcement to ensure that the installation is secure and smooth.

While it may be possible to retrofit a cat flap on an uPVC door, this can affect the integrity of the door, and also reduce its insulation.
A composite door features a robust outer layer that is bonded to a soft, insulating polystyrene inner layer that is extremely durable and weatherproof. Cutting into the material can weaken it and decrease its strength. To avoid further repairs and maintenance, it is recommended to hire an expert to modify the composite door.

Cutting into a composite door
When installing a cat flap on the composite door, it is essential to choose the right tools and methods. This will ensure that the cat flap insulation flap is secure to the door in a correct way, and provides an airtight seal. Apply a sealant to stop rainwater seeping in and ruining the wood.
First mark the area using a pencil where the cat flap will be placed. Then, using a jigsaw cut the flap out. It is a good idea to remove a small amount at a given time, evaluating the fit on a regular basis to ensure you don't accidentally create gaps. After the hole has been cut, it is recommended to employ a sandpaper or file to smooth the edges of the opening. Then, use the jigsaw to cut a groove in the bottom of the hole where the flap will be placed. This will decrease the chances that the flap will stick out into the room when it is opened and cause noise.
